"Wanton violence" jail for woman who flung boiling water at shop worker's face

Summary

Michelle Ruth, 40, was sentenced to 18 months imprisonment for assaulting a shop worker at Londis, O'Connell Street, Dublin on 8 November 2015. She pleaded guilty at Dublin Circuit Criminal Court. The offence involved Ruth throwing boiling water and a jar of powdered chocolate at the female staff member, causing her severe facial injury and shock. Ruth has 158 prior convictions, mainly shoplifting and public order offences, and several for assault, robbery, criminal damage and knife possession. Judge Melanie Greally imposed a three‑year sentence but suspended the final 18 months, conditional on Ruth keeping the peace, behaving well and following Probation Service directions for 18 months after release. The judge described the act as an "extremely serious offence of wanton violence" and noted Ruth's remorse and engagement with drug services. The victim's impact statement was not read in court. The case was prosecuted by Elva Duffy BL and defended by Luigi Rea BL.
